CATEC specialises in the development of technological and R&D solutions for its partners and customers, with a strong presence in the aerospace and defence industry. Understanding their challenges and exceeding their expectations is key.
Thanks to its highly skilled team and deep experience in these sectors, the Advanced Centre for Aerospace Technologies is not only leading projects in these fields, but is also expanding its capabilities to new fields such as Defence, Health and Agri-Food, using its knowledge and technological advances as a basis for innovation and solutions.
This capacity to transfer knowledge and expertise allows CATEC not only to maintain its leadership in the sectors for which it has traditionally been recognised, but also to contribute to the advancement of new fields.
